Rev. Dr. Raigan Miskelly, senior pastor at Galloway UMC in Jackson, MS, joins Alex and Susan to answer the questions, "How did God never have a beginning? Was God made?"
ABOUT RAIGAN: Rev. Dr. Raigan Miskelly is an Ordained United Methodist Elder in the Mississippi Conference. Dr. Miskelly holds a Master of Divinity degree from Pacific School of Religion and a Doctor of Ministry from Duke Divinity School. She is currently pursuing a Master of Business Administration with an emphasis on Nonprofit Management. She is a certified coach, teacher, and speaker with the John Maxwell Leadership Team. She's also a certified spin instructor. Raigan is married to Rocky and is the mother of two college-age children. She is also the stepmother of two adult sons.
